随着科技的飞速发展,智能家居与物联网已经成为人们生活中不可或缺的一部分。而总线载波信号产生电路作为智能家居与物联网的核心技术之一,其性能直接影响着系统的稳定性和可靠性。本文将揭秘如何轻松打造高效的总线载波信号产生电路,以助力智能家居与物联网的发展。
1. 总线载波信号产生电路概述
总线载波信号产生电路是指将基带信号调制到高频载波信号上,再通过发射器发送出去的电路。在智能家居与物联网中,常见的总线载波信号产生电路包括以下几种:
- FSK(频移键控):通过改变载波频率来表示数字信号,适用于短距离传输。
- ASK(幅移键控):通过改变载波幅度来表示数字信号,适用于较远距离传输。
- GFSK(高斯频移键控):在FSK的基础上加入高斯滤波器,提高抗干扰能力。
2. 高效总线载波信号产生电路设计要点
2.1 电路拓扑
高效总线载波信号产生电路的设计首先需要确定电路拓扑。以下是一些常见电路拓扑:
- 晶体管振荡器:利用晶体管的振荡特性产生载波信号。
- LC振荡器:利用LC谐振回路产生载波信号,适用于较高频率的信号。
- PLL(锁相环):利用锁相环技术产生稳定的高频载波信号。
2.2 基带信号调制
基带信号调制是总线载波信号产生电路的关键环节。以下是几种常见的基带信号调制方法:
- AM(调幅):通过改变载波信号的幅度来表示基带信号。
- FM(调频):通过改变载波信号的频率来表示基带信号。
- PSK(相移键控):通过改变载波信号的相位来表示基带信号。
2.3 抗干扰能力
总线载波信号产生电路在实际应用中会面临各种干扰,如电磁干扰、温度干扰等。以下是一些提高抗干扰能力的措施:
- 增加滤波器:在电路中添加滤波器,滤除干扰信号。
- 使用屏蔽电缆:采用屏蔽电缆降低电磁干扰。
- 优化电路布局:合理安排电路元件布局,减少干扰。
3. 案例分析
以下是一个基于PLL技术的总线载波信号产生电路的实例:
// 代码示例:PLL产生载波信号
#include <stdio.h>
#include "pll.h"
int main() {
pll_init(); // 初始化PLL
while (1) {
pll_generate(); // 产生载波信号
// ... 信号处理 ...
}
return 0;
}
该代码中,pll_init()函数用于初始化PLL,pll_generate()函数用于产生载波信号。在实际应用中,可以根据需要调整PLL的参数,以满足不同的频率需求。
4. 总结
本文揭秘了如何轻松打造高效总线载波信号产生电路,以助力智能家居与物联网的发展。通过对电路拓扑、基带信号调制、抗干扰能力等方面的分析,为设计者提供了有益的参考。在实际应用中,可以根据具体需求进行电路优化,以获得更好的性能。
